Monthly Cost of Living

Monthly costs for one person with rent: $1,734 in Athens versus $1,349 in Ioannina.

Estimated couple costs with rent: $2,653 in Athens versus $2,005 in Ioannina.

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$3,572 in Athens versus $2,661 in Ioannina.

Living in Athens is roughly 29% more expensive than Ioannina,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.

Both cities are pricier than the global median: Athens 30% above, Ioannina 1% above.

Cost Breakdown

A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$650 in Athens and $417 in Ioannina.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.

Athens pays 18%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.

Dining out: $64.0 in Athens vs $35.00 in Ioannina for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$314 vs $242 per month, with Ioannina cheaper across the board.
